Medieval Stained Glass Panel of a Saint

15TH-16TH CENTURY AD

12 1/4" (797 grams, 31cm).

A painted glass composite panel with bust-length figure of a bearded saint wearing a travelling hat; French workmanship. [No Reserve]

Provenance

Ex central London gallery; previously with Woolley & Wallis Salisbury, 03 October 2018, lot 27.
